Supporting the Persecuted Church
During the season of Lent, from Ash Wednesday (March 1) to Easter (April 16), we will be focusing our attention on some of the places around the world where Christians face intense persecution. Each week we will get a snapshot of a different nation where those who believe in Jesus are refused fundamental human rights simply because of their faith. Please make it a priority to pay attention to and pray for the needs of those who are facing suffering. As a reminder of the nations we are praying for, we will hang their flags in the sanctuary each week.

Classis Update
Classis Lake Superior (the regional body of CRC churches to which we belong) voted this past week at its meeting in Alexandria to allow female elders and pastors to be ordained in this region and delegated to its meetings. While this is an encouragement to some individuals and churches, it also proves unsettling for others. Please pray for the churches in our classis that we would seek unity in the body across this region in the months to come.
